In what conditions are the partial pressures of gases calculated according to Dalton's law?
Options
- AAt varying temperatures
- BAt varying volumes
- CAt constant temperature and volume
- DAt constant pressure and volume
Correct answer
C. At constant temperature and volume
Step-by-step solution
According to Dalton's law, the partial pressures of gases are calculated at constant temperature and volume.
